Whenever there is a small interruption in internet connection, the app deals with it really badly.


Sometimes, it loses state entirely - I just had a bughouse game where I lost internet, reconnected, then was shown my opponent running down on time, while in reality, it was my turn!

It has also happened to me several times that a premove was selected, but the opponent did not trigger it, then my piece ends up in the position where it was to have premoved - and all I can do to fix it is to reload the site, which takes quite a while. This bug is, btw, independent of internet issues, it happens seemingly at random.

Now why am I describing both of those issues in one post?
Because I strongly suspect that a lot of stuff in the app has been moved into some fancy frontend framework, which does not refresh state when it should. I suspect this being the case because a hard refresh ( reloading the site ) sorts those issues.

I have also noted that it takes several seconds at times after losing internet, where I am already able to surf the rest of the web, but chess.com needs a while to sort itself out ( stale frontend data? )
